Transaction 695711f5d23f726bd10d1ad49a554389ec78a6a15a5211f112757e797212989a

1 Input
2 Outputs
  • 695711f5d23f726bd10d1ad49a554389ec78a6a15a5211f112757e797212989a:0
  • value  6517130
    address  34b6xA2FJ6PstJJYKKMEUuLey6TU3GCVNM
  • 695711f5d23f726bd10d1ad49a554389ec78a6a15a5211f112757e797212989a:1
  • value  1250186
    address  3EYkf5QXfCevhBdehL5TExNge5iKH2wXc5